Yesterday cooked up two Guinea chickens on my kettle. Marinated over night in a home brewed teriyaki sauce. Suace was brewed and bottled by a local Japanese couple and it is really good. Served up with steamed broccoli and rice. Gazed with same sauce with brown sugar added and reduced to glaze consistency.
